The Cleveland HVAC industry by the numbers

Cleveland sits on the southern shore of Lake Erie, experiencing a Great Lakes climate with heavy lake-effect snowfall (average 68 inches annually), cold winters (average January low 18°F), and humid summers (average July high 81°F) that produce genuine cooling demand. The BLS Cleveland–Elyria, OH MSA data (May 2023) shows approximately 5,210 HVAC mechanics and installers in the area. Cleveland's HVAC market is heating-dominant, with the 6-month heating season (October through March) driving 60–65% of annual revenue. However, Cleveland's increasingly hot, humid summers are driving AC adoption among households that previously managed without it — the shift from window unit "cooling enough" to central air or mini-split comfort is a significant market driver in Cleveland's abundant housing stock.
Ohio licenses HVAC contractors through the Ohio Construction Industry Licensing Board (OCILB), requiring HVAC Contractor and HVAC Mechanic licenses with documented experience and state exams. Cleveland and Cuyahoga County require permits for HVAC work through the City of Cleveland's Building and Housing division. Ohio Mechanical Code (based on IMC 2017 with Ohio amendments) governs all work. Ohio's energy code (based on IECC 2021) is being phased in for new construction and major renovations, driving higher-efficiency equipment requirements. The recent Arctic vortex events of 2019, 2021, and 2024 — which drove temperatures to -15°F to -20°F in Cleveland — have increased demand for high-efficiency heating systems rated to operate effectively at extreme cold.
FirstEnergy (Ohio Edison, Cleveland Electric Illuminating, Toledo Edison) and Dominion Energy Ohio (natural gas) administer utility efficiency programs in Cleveland. FirstEnergy's Residential Energy Efficiency Programs offer rebates for qualifying heat pump installations ($100–$350 for qualifying cold-climate heat pumps) and smart thermostats ($50–$100). Dominion Energy Ohio offers rebates for high-efficiency furnaces (≥ 95% AFUE: $100–$200) and programmable thermostats. The federal 25C credit provides up to $2,000 for qualifying heat pump systems. Ohio's PIPP Plus program (Percentage of Income Payment Plan) provides utility bill assistance to income-qualified Cleveland residents, and partnering with community organizations that administer PIPP creates a goodwill and referral channel for HVAC companies willing to serve income-qualified customers.
Cleveland's HVAC market is shaped by the city's distinctive mix of old and new: post-industrial neighborhoods in decline (Slavic Village, Hough, Glenville) with very price-sensitive homeowners; revitalized neighborhoods attracting young professionals (Detroit Shoreway, Ohio City, Tremont, University Circle); and stable working-class communities on the west side (Parma, Lakewood, North Olmsted). These distinct sub-markets require different sales approaches: transparent, affordable pricing for price-sensitive neighborhoods; premium service emphasis for revitalized areas; and service agreement marketing for stable homeownership communities. HVAC companies with geographic market understanding that adjusts their messaging by neighborhood type outperform generalists in Cleveland's segmented market.
🗓 Seasonal insight: Cleveland HVAC is heating-dominant with 60–65% of annual revenue October–March. Lake-effect snow events (November–January) drive emergency heating calls and test heating systems under continuous maximum load. March–April freeze-thaw events create final-winter heating failures. June–August drives AC installations and tune-ups, with Cleveland's increasingly hot summers growing the cooling service market. Pre-winter maintenance season (September–October) is the most important marketing period for Cleveland HVAC businesses — service agreement lock-in before heating season determines winter revenue volume.
